5 <meta charset=
"utf-8" />
7 <title>UltimateKEYS Keyboard Layout (Windows)
</title>
9 <style type=
"text/css">
12 font-family: 'Segoe UI',Helvetica,Arial,sans-serif;
17 @media (prefers-color-scheme: dark) {
31 <h1>Documentation - UltimateKEYS Keyboard Layout (Windows)
</h1>
33 <p>International US-QWERTY layout with AltGr dead keys via AutoHotkey script (Windows).
</p>
35 <p>In UltimateKEYS, all keys remain exactly organized as US-QWERTY. Except, when AltGr or AltGr+Shift is pressed in combination with another key, other diacritics and symbols are accessible and some keys become dead keys.
</p>
37 <p>In that way, it is - somehow - similar to the layout "United States-International" (on Windows), although this project moves all dead key combinations to the modifiers AltGr and AltGr+Shift. That way, this project solves the most typical caveats, among which the quotes (' and ") can be used as usual (without pressing the spacebar afterwards), while the acute accent (
´) and diaeresis (
¨) are found under Alt and Alt+Shift respectively. This project has borrowed several aspects from the EurKEY Keyboard Layout.
</p>
41 <h2>Keyboard Layout Image
</h2>
43 <img src=
"images/UltimateKEYS - Keyboard Layout Image.png" width=
"1200" height=
"480" alt=
"UltimateKEYS - Keyboard Layout Image.png" />
47 <h2>Dead Key Descriptions
</h2>
49 <p><img src=
"images/AltGr + 6.png" height=
"60" alt=
"AltGr + 6.png" /></p>
52 a -
> â a with circumflex
53 A -
> Â A with circumflex
54 c -
> ĉ c with circumflex
55 C -
> Ĉ C with circumflex
56 e -
> ê e with circumflex
57 E -
> Ê E with circumflex
58 g -
> ĝ g with circumflex
59 G -
> Ĝ G with circumflex
60 h -
> ĥ h with circumflex
61 H -
> Ĥ H with circumflex
62 i -
> î i with circumflex
63 I -
> Î I with circumflex
64 j -
> ĵ j with circumflex
65 J -
> Ĵ J with circumflex
66 o -
> ô o with circumflex
67 O -
> Ô O with circumflex
68 s -
> ŝ s with circumflex
69 S -
> Ŝ S with circumflex
70 u -
> û u with circumflex
71 U -
> Û U with circumflex
72 w -
> ŵ w with circumflex
73 W -
> Ŵ W with circumflex
74 y -
> ŷ y with circumflex
75 Y -
> Ŷ Y with circumflex
76 z -
> ẑ z with circumflex
77 Z -
> Ẑ Z with circumflex
78 (space) -
> ^ circumflex accent
83 <p><img src=
"images/AltGr + Shift + 6.png" height=
"60" alt=
"AltGr + Shift + 6.png" /></p>
124 <p><img src=
"images/AltGr + 7.png" height=
"60" alt=
"AltGr + 7.png" /></p>
127 a -
> å a with ring above
128 A -
> Å A with ring above
129 ä (AltGr + a) -
> ȧ a with dot above
130 Ä (AltGr + A) -
> Ȧ a with dot above
131 b -
> ḃ b with dot above
132 B -
> Ḃ B with dot above
133 c -
> ċ c with dot above
134 C -
> Ċ C with dot above
135 d -
> ḋ d with dot above
136 D -
> Ḋ D with dot above
137 e -
> ė e with dot above
138 E -
> Ė E with dot above
139 f -
> ḟ f with dot above
140 F -
> Ḟ F with dot above
141 g -
> ġ g with dot above
142 G -
> Ġ G with dot above
143 h -
> ḣ h with dot above
144 H -
> Ḣ H with dot above
145 i -
> ı dotless i (Turkish, Azerbaijani)
146 I -
> İ I with dot above (Turkish, Azerbaijani)
147 m -
> ṁ m with dot above
148 M -
> Ṁ M with dot above
149 n -
> ṅ n with dot above
150 N -
> Ṅ N with dot above
151 o -
> ȯ o with dot above
152 O -
> Ȯ O with dot above
153 p -
> ṗ p with dot above
154 P -
> Ṗ P with dot above
155 r -
> ṙ r with dot above
156 R -
> Ṙ R with dot above
157 s -
> ṡ s with dot above
158 S -
> Ṡ S with dot above
159 t -
> ṫ t with dot above
160 T -
> Ṫ T with dot above
161 u -
> ů u with ring above
162 U -
> Ů U with ring above
163 w -
> ẘ w with ring above
164 å (AltGr + w) -
> ẇ w with dot above
165 Å (AltGr + W) -
> Ẇ W with dot above
166 x -
> ẋ x with dot above
167 X -
> Ẋ X with dot above
168 y -
> ẙ y with ring above
169 ÿ (AltGr + y) -
> ẏ y with dot above
170 Ÿ (AltGr + Y) -
> Ẏ Y with dot above
171 z -
> ż z with dot above
172 Z -
> Ż Z with dot above
173 (space) -
> ˙ dot above
178 <p><img src=
"images/AltGr + Shift + 7.png" height=
"60" alt=
"AltGr + Shift + 7.png" /></p>
183 æ -
> ǣ ae with macron
184 Æ -
> Ǣ AE with macron
199 ø (AltGr + l) -
> ḻ l with line below
200 Ø (AltGr + L) -
> Ḻ L with line below
214 <p><img src=
"images/AltGr + -.png" height=
"60" alt=
"AltGr + -.png" /></p>
219 c -
> ç c with cedilla
220 C -
> Ç C with cedilla
221 d -
> ḑ d with cedilla
222 D -
> Ḑ D with cedilla
225 ë (AltGr + e) -
> ȩ e with cedilla
226 Ë (AltGr + E) -
> Ȩ E with cedilla
227 g -
> ģ g with cedilla
228 G -
> Ģ G with cedilla
229 h -
> ḩ h with cedilla
230 H -
> Ḩ H with cedilla
233 k -
> ķ k with cedilla
234 K -
> Ķ K with cedilla
235 l -
> ļ l with cedilla
236 L -
> Ļ L with cedilla
237 n -
> ņ n with cedilla
238 N -
> Ņ N with cedilla
241 r -
> ŗ r with cedilla
242 R -
> Ŗ R with cedilla
243 s -
> ş s with cedilla
244 S -
> Ş S with cedilla
245 t -
> ţ t with cedilla
246 T -
> Ţ T with cedilla
255 <p><img src=
"images/AltGr + Shift + _.png" height=
"60" alt=
"AltGr + Shift + _.png" /></p>
262 f -
> ə small letter schwa (Azerbaijani)
263 F -
> Ə capital letter schwa (Azerbaijani)
270 n -
> ŋ small letter eng(ma)
271 N -
> Ŋ capital letter eng(ma)
274 s -
> ș s with comma below (Romanian)
275 S -
> Ș S with comma below (Romanian)
276 t -
> ț t with comma below (Romanian)
277 T -
> Ț T with comma below (Romanian)
285 <p><img src=
"images/AltGr + '.png" height=
"60" alt=
"AltGr + '.png" /></p>
294 ç -
> ḉ c with cedilla and acute
295 Ç -
> Ḉ C with cedilla and acute
312 ö (AltGr + o) -
> ő o with double acute
313 Ö (AltGr + O) -
> Ő O with double acute
322 ü (AltGr + u) -
> ű u with double acute
323 Ü (AltGr + U) -
> Ű U with double acute
332 ø -
> ǿ o with stroke and acute
333 Ø -
> Ǿ O with stroke and acute
334 (space) -
> ´ acute accent
339 <p><img src=
"images/AltGr + Shift + '.png" height=
"60" alt=
"AltGr + Shift + '.png" /></p>
342 a -
> ä a with diaeresis
343 A -
> Ä A with diaeresis
344 e -
> ë e with diaeresis
345 E -
> Ë E with diaeresis
346 h -
> ḧ h with diaeresis
347 H -
> Ḧ H with diaeresis
348 i -
> ï i with diaeresis
349 I -
> Ï I with diaeresis
350 o -
> ö o with diaeresis
351 O -
> Ö O with diaeresis
352 t -
> ẗ t with diaeresis
353 u -
> ü u with diaeresis
354 U -
> Ü U with diaeresis
355 w -
> ẅ w with diaeresis
356 W -
> Ẅ W with diaeresis
357 x -
> ẍ x with diaeresis
358 X -
> Ẍ X with diaeresis
359 y -
> ÿ y with diaeresis
360 Y -
> Ÿ Y with diaeresis
361 (space) -
> ¨ diaeresis
366 <p><img src=
"images/AltGr + `.png" height=
"60" alt=
"AltGr + `.png" /></p>
385 (space) -
> ` grave accent
390 <p><img src=
"images/AltGr + Shift + ~.png" height=
"60" alt=
"AltGr + Shift + ~.png" /></p>
414 <p><img src=
"images/AltGr + M.png" height=
"60" alt=
"AltGr + M.png" /></p>
428 E -
> Ε capital epsilon
440 L -
> Λ capital lambda
448 O -
> Ο capital omikron
455 ß (AltGr + s) -
> ς small sigma, in word-final position
456 ẞ (AltGr + S) -
> Σ capital sigma
460 Y -
> Υ capital upsilon
471 (space) -
> μ small mu
476 <p><img src=
"images/AltGr + Shift + M.png" height=
"60" alt=
"AltGr + Shift + M.png" /></p>
479 a -
> ª feminine ordinal indicator (Spanish, Portuguese, Italian, Galician)
480 A -
> ª feminine ordinal indicator (Spanish, Portuguese, Italian, Galician)
483 c -
> © copyright sign
487 e -
> ℮ estimated symbol
489 f -
> ♀ Venus symbol (female)
490 F -
> ♀ Venus symbol (female)
493 i -
> ∞ infinity symbol
494 I -
> ∞ infinity symbol
495 l -
> ℓ script small l
496 L -
> ℓ script small l
497 m -
> ♂ Mars symbol (male)
498 M -
> ♂ Mars symbol (male)
501 o -
> º masculine ordinal indicator (Spanish, Portuguese, Italian, Galician)
502 O -
> º masculine ordinal indicator (Spanish, Portuguese, Italian, Galician)
505 r -
> ® registered sign
506 R -
> ® registered sign
509 t -
> ™ trademark symbol
510 T -
> ™ trademark symbol
511 v -
> → rightwards arrow
512 V -
> ⇒ rightwards double arrow
517 z -
> ← leftwards arrow
518 Z -
> ⇐ leftwards double arrow
527 5 -
> ‰ per mille sign
528 % -
> ‰ per mille sign
535 ` (grave accent) -
> ≈ almost equal to
536 ~ (tilde) -
> ≈ almost equal to
537 = (equals sign) -
> ↔ left right arrow
538 + (plus) -
> ⇔ left right double arrow
539 , (comma) -
> ≤ less-than or equal to
540 < (less than) -
> ≤ less-than or equal to
541 . (dot) -
> ≥ greater-than or equal to
542 > (greater than) -
> ≥ greater-than or equal to
543 - (hyphen) -
> ± plus-minus sign
544 _ (underscore) -
> ± plus-minus sign
545 \ (backslash) -
> ⁞ vertical four dots
546 | (vertical slash) -
> ⁞ vertical four dots
547 (space) -
> ⁿ superscript n